We have recently installed 3cx onto one of our customers and i am having trouble trying to figure out why when users make a internal call that they are unable to see the users names only when aking internal calls, is there a setting that need to be changed or does should it pull the information from the client.
 
Need more info on your setup.

Is the 3CX server local to the users, or hosted in the cloud.

How have you provisioned the phones ?

What phones are you using - make and model , 3CX application or 3CX webclient

Can the device see the 3CX company phone book ?

The 3cx server is based in a Azure Vm

All the phones have been provisioned.

Yealink SIP-T21P_E2 all the phones work as they sshould its just this one function that does not.

Thank you.
 
As @Saqqara mentioned can it see the company phonebook? This is where is gets the information for "who you are calling" internally - or even externally if the number is in the phonebook.

how would you confirm if the user can see the phonebook? if they cannot then what settings needs to be changed.
 
Go into the phone and find the phonebook button.
I should be provisioned automatically if it is a supported handset.
 
Okay it looks like the version is 52.83.0.20 which says is not supported could that be why it is not pulling of the phone book entries.
 
Firmware should not make any difference

would i need to disable the trusted certificates for each and every phone.
If you upgrade your phones to the supported firmware there is no need to turn anything off. Just make sure you are using the default templates to provision the devices and the phonebook should also download to the device.
